Technical Specifications to Verify
Dimensional accuracy and material grade are the primary technical parameters that require rigorous verification during the sourcing process. Listings frequently cite standards such as AISI, ASTM, DIN, and GB, alongside specific thickness ranges from 0.3mm to 200mm. Buyers must confirm that the supplied plate meets the exact thickness tolerance and grade requirements, such as the 300 series or 400 series, to ensure compatibility with the intended structural or mechanical application.
Surface treatment and mechanical properties are equally critical for performance validation, particularly in environments requiring corrosion resistance or high strength. The observed data highlights options for pickling, 2b, No. 4, and mirror finishes, each offering distinct advantages for different end uses. It is essential to verify that the chemical and mechanical properties, including strength and corrosion resistance, align with the specific operational demands of the project before finalizing the purchase.
Compliance and Safety Documentation
Regulatory compliance is a non-negotiable aspect of sourcing stainless steel plates, with certifications serving as proof of adherence to international safety and quality standards. The market data indicates that suppliers often provide documentation covering SGS, CE, ISO, RoHS, and IBR certifications. Buyers should request these specific certificates to verify that the material meets the regulatory requirements of their target market and industry sector.
In addition to general certifications, specific industry standards like JIS, EN, and ASTM must be validated against the product specifications. The presence of multiple standard references in listings suggests a broad compliance capability, but buyers must ensure the specific standard cited matches the project's engineering drawings. Verifying that the supplier can provide traceable test reports for the exact batch of material is crucial for maintaining quality assurance and safety compliance throughout the supply chain.
